Dark Psychology Techniques : Identifying and Safeguarding Yourself
Understanding dark psychology is vital for protecting your mental wellbeing. Such individuals utilize subtle approaches to persuade others, often unknowingly their awareness. Typical tactics include psychological abuse, intense flattery, and guilt-tripping – all designed to leverage vulnerabilities and gain power. Learning these behaviors is the first step; subsequently , establish strong boundaries, trust your gut feeling , and find support from trusted friends, family, or a experienced therapist to build resilience and protect yourself from harmful influence.
Understanding Behavior: Common Psychological Patterns
People frequently exhibit common psychological behaviors that can offer a glimpse into their conduct . Recognizing these widespread models – such as cognitive dissonance – helps us to more thoroughly analyze why people react the way they do. For illustration, the urge to seek out information that confirms existing beliefs – known as confirmation bias – influences decision-making and can lead to flawed judgments. Understanding such psychological theories improves interpersonal interactions and encourages more empathetic communication.
